source: Daodan/MinGW/include/rpcnterr.h@ 1163

Last change on this file since 1163 was 1046, checked in by alloc, 8 years ago

Daodan: Added Windows MinGW and build batch file

File size: 937 bytes
Line 
1#ifndef _RPCNTERR_H
2#define _RPCNTERR_H
3#if __GNUC__ >=3
4#pragma GCC system_header
5#endif
6
7#define RPC_S_OK ERROR_SUCCESS
8#define RPC_S_INVALID_ARG ERROR_INVALID_PARAMETER
9#define RPC_S_OUT_OF_MEMORY ERROR_OUTOFMEMORY
10#define RPC_S_OUT_OF_THREADS ERROR_MAX_THRDS_REACHED
11#define RPC_S_INVALID_LEVEL ERROR_INVALID_PARAMETER
12#define RPC_S_BUFFER_TOO_SMALL ERROR_INSUFFICIENT_BUFFER
13#define RPC_S_INVALID_SECURITY_DESC ERROR_INVALID_SECURITY_DESCR
14#define RPC_S_ACCESS_DENIED ERROR_ACCESS_DENIED
15#define RPC_S_SERVER_OUT_OF_MEMORY ERROR_NOT_ENOUGH_SERVER_MEMORY
16#define RPC_X_NO_MEMORY RPC_S_OUT_OF_MEMORY
17#define RPC_X_INVALID_BOUND RPC_S_INVALID_BOUND
18#define RPC_X_INVALID_TAG RPC_S_INVALID_TAG
19#define RPC_X_ENUM_VALUE_TOO_LARGE RPC_X_ENUM_VALUE_OUT_OF_RANGE
20#define RPC_X_SS_CONTEXT_MISMATCH ERROR_INVALID_HANDLE
21#define RPC_X_INVALID_BUFFER ERROR_INVALID_USER_BUFFER
22#define RPC_X_INVALID_PIPE_OPERATION RPC_X_WRONG_PIPE_ORDER
23#endif
Note: See TracBrowser for help on using the repository browser.